DAS Audio – Action 500 series

https://youtu.be/r_VtRTP8R94

DAS Audio presents the ACTION-500 series, consisting of 8 active and 7 passive loudspeaker models, which include a 12” monitor, full-range systems consisting of 8″, 12″, 15″ and 2 x 15”, and 3 subwoofers. The complete renovation of one of DAS Audio’s most recognized series upgrades both design and physical features—making the systems more compact and lightweight, with an attractive modern design.

The ACTION series was born with the mission of offering a range of products that take advantage of the vast experience acquired by DAS in the demanding world of sound touring. The ACTION Series provides a range of products that offer true value, thanks to its excellent price/performance ratio.

The ACTION-508 incorporates a new DAS designed 8GV transducer and M-34 compression driver. The ACTION-508A powered version incorporates a new Class D power amplifier—providing higher power, thus optimizing the performance of the system. All full-range systems in the ACTION series, including the ACTION-508/512/515 and 525 have new horns that provide improved frequency response on both the vertical and horizontal planes while offering a wider 90ºx 60º dispersion for room-filling coverage. The horns can be rotated to maintain coverage coherency when used in the horizontal position. The ACTION-512/512A and ACTION-515/515A have dual angle pole mounts, 0º and 10º, making it possible to adapt the coverage when needed.

All active systems incorporate a mixer with 2 signal inputs, offering versatility when used by performing musicians, DJs, or any application requiring two sound sources. DAScontrol™ technology with a rear located LCD screen enables the selection of up to 3 different presets (Live, Dance, and Monitor) and HPF and LPF filters that optimize the systems when used with subwoofers. The powered systems provide the option of using the logo as a limit indicator, which can easily be seen from the front of the cabinets.

The subwoofers of the series, the ACTION-S18 and S218, improve their performance with a new transducer (18FW) designed by DAS Audio. The high excursion transducers achieve clarity and high power in the reproduction of low frequencies.

The enclosure, made of birch wood and coated with black ISO-Flex paint, is designed to achieve high durability and resistance to withstand the most demanding environments.

Moza Air 2 Handheld Gimbal Stabilizer

With a max payload of up to 9lbs (4.2kg), an integrated OLED screen giving you full access of all controls, and a complete ecosystem of accessories including follow focus motors and more it’s clear that the Moza Air 2 is current the king of handheld gimbals.

Endless Energy

Empowered by the newly optimized high torque motors and the new generation FOC technology, MOZA Air 2 is capable of handling most DSLRs, mirrorless cameras and pocket cinema cameras weighing up to 9 lbs(4.2kg), allowing you the freedom to choose from a wider range of camera and lens combinations and accessories. Four high-rate Li-ion 18650 replaceable batteries give the MOZA Air 2 a maximum runtime of 16 hours. You can easily bring extra batteries with you to last through a whole day of filming.

MOZA SPARK Power Supply System

The new MOZA SPARK power supply system offers 4 accessory ports that can power the camera, and film accessories like an electronic follow focus, LED light, and a monitor. A key part of the MOZA SPARK power supply system is the Battery Management System (BMS). The BMS will optimize the power consumption of the MOZA Air 2 and accessories. By using BMS the MOZA Air 2 is able to increase overall battery life.

Smart Time-lapse

The MOZA Air 2 features a comprehensively upgraded user interface and hardware controlled time-lapse system that can control cameras manufactured from Sony, Canon, and Nikon. Use the MOZA App to create professional motion time-lapses such as a tracking time-lapse, a zoom time-lapse, and 18 other types of motion time-lapse. Icon Qcon Pro G2 – 2nd Generation DAW Controller

 

The Icon Pro Audio QCon Pro G2 is an eight channel universal control surface with Mackie Control and HUI emulation to support most major DAWs. Whether you are tracking or mixing, the QCon Pro G2 provides intuitive tactile control over your session. Set your levels, fine tune your EQs and effects, record automation, punch in and out of recordings, all at the tip of your fingers (and toes) with the QCon Pro G2’s nine motorized faders, eight multi-purpose push encoders, 78 buttons, jog shuttle wheel, and 2 foot pedal connectors. 12-segment LED level meters are provided for each channel, and a large backlit LCD screen displays channel names and values. A 12-segment LED display is also provided for SMPTE or MIDI beat clock.

The Icon Pro Audio QCon Pro G2 features Mackie Control and HUI emulation and includes overlays for popular DAWs including Cubase/Nuendo, Logic Pro, Ableton Live, ProTools, Studio One, Digital Performer, FL Studio, Samplitude, Reaper, Bitwig, Reason, Sonar, and Audition. A User Defined mode is also included to create custom presets.

The QCon Pro G2 is class-compliant with Windows XP, Vista, Windows 7/8/10, and Mac OS X and features a high speed USB 2.0 connection. The QCon Pro G2 is expendable to up to 32 channels using three Qcon EX G2 extenders.

DAS Audio – Vantec 20a Active Curved Source Line Array

DAS Audio announced the launch of two new products earlier this year, the Vantec-20A and the Vantec-118A, which join the Vantec Series lineup of portable systems and have been making some real (pleasant sounding) noise in the market!

The Vantec-20A is an active curved source line array that incorporates an arsenal of hi-tech solutions designed to provide the versatility today’s sound hire professionals need. Whether stacked on the powered Vantec-118A companion subwoofer, flown in a compact array, or used alone on a speaker stand, the Vantec-20A can be used effectively in a sizable number of applications that include corporate A/V, mid-size sound reinforcement, and permanent installation.

Designed for use in arrays of up to five units, the Vantec-20A is ideal for applications that don´t require the power and long-throw characteristics of large line arrays. Fast and simple deployment are guaranteed thanks to the exclusive D.A.S. Click-LockTM rigging hardware, which enables the system to be securely stacked on, or flown from, the Vantec-118A. Individual units can be mounted on tripods with precise aiming possible, thanks to the variable angle pole mount that allows for up to 13.5º of up or down tilt.

The Vantec-20A employs the DAScontrol™ interface, which offers a quick and hassle-free setup of the systems in arrays and easy alignment with the Vantec-18A and Vantec-118A active bass systems without the need of external processing. Presets for array size and HF compensation for throw distances can be selected by way of DAScontrol™ and the LCD screen on the back of the cabinet. The powerful digital signal processing of the Vantec-20A includes Finite Impulse Response (FIR) filters providing linear phase response and precise impulse response, which in terms of performance, results in added clarity, defined attack and overall, a more natural sound. When the Vantec-20A is used individually, the DASlink™ APP can be used to stream music in high definition stereo and remotely monitor and control the system’s functions. Power is supplied by a cutting-edge 1500 Wpeak Class D amplifier in a bi-amplified configuration driving a single DAS12F4C loudspeaker and twin M-60 compression drivers.


The Vantec-118A is an active front-loaded bass system that has been designed specifically for use with the Vantec-20A curved source line array. Compact in size, the unit can be flown in arrays or linked together in ground stacks, thanks to the DAS Click-LockTM rigging system, which is compatible with the Vantec-20A.

The electronics package includes a 2000 Wpeak Class D amplifier and 24-bit high-end DSP for exceptional audio reproduction. A unique “Deep-Loud” EQ switch allows users to tailor the bass output to provide a low subwoofer type response using the “Deep” setting or a louder hard-hitting performance in the “Loud” setting. Controls on the rear panel manage gain, polarity, and a continually variable low-pass filter that ranges from 80 Hz to 125 Hz. The Vantec-118A is phase response coherent with the other Vantec Series active tops like the Vantec-20A—delivering precise alignment without the need of an external DSP.

As with all D.A.S. professional systems, the new Vantec products are manufactured using birch plywood and finished with the protective DAS ISO-flex coating. Optional accessories include rigging bumpers, transport dollies, protective covers, and locking pole mount.

NEXI Industries Effect Pedals – Available Now

US distributor Mixware LLC announces a new addition to its line of quality brands. Effective immediately, Mixware will be taking on exclusive US distribution for NEXI Industries guitar effects and accessories. Founded in the Netherlands in 2011, NEXI Industries has developed an unparalleled mix of convenience and authentic analog sound for today’s electric guitar players.

The NEXI Solution is a powered pedalboard with integrated tuner, 3-step booster, A/B amp switch, and a USB phone charger. NEXI pedals are designed to simply “click” the onto the boards without a mess of patch cables, power supplies, and Velcro. Want to add your favorite pedal to the NEXI solution? No problem. The conNEXI adaptor lets you do just that.

NEXI’s line of analog pedals include 16 guitar stompboxes, 4 bass pedals, a wahwah, and a volume pedal. Effects include 70’s Distortion, Dutch Screamer, Metal Distortion, Fuzz, Overdrive, Chorus, Tremolo, Delay, Looper, and more. Taking The Solution a step further, NEXI has created a series of Starter Packs for various musical styles, which include a pedalboard and three or four pedals. The Starter Packs are the building blocks of a complete NEXI system.
